Now I am totally confused. The original ddclient 3.7.1 used
'members.dyndns.org', and the Ubuntu patch reset it to
'members.dyndns.com':
--- ddclient-3.7.1/ddclient.orig 2007-04-30 00:40:49.000000000 +0100
+++ ddclient-3.7.1/ddclient 2007-04-30 00:40:59.000000000 +0100
(snip)
@@ -342,7 +342,7 @@
'postscript' => setv(T_POSTS, 0, 0, 1, '',
undef),
},
'service-common-defaults' => {
- 'server' => setv(T_FQDNP, 1, 0, 1, 'members.dyndns.org',
undef),
+ 'server' => setv(T_FQDNP, 1, 0, 1, 'members.dyndns.com',
undef),
(snip)
So... instead of preparing a patch I think my best option it to let this
bug stay in confirmed status, so that the maintainer may look at it and
decide on a course of action (either reverting the dyndns patch, or
confirming it).
